Bruno Bertheuil, From Memory Image to Social Imaginary : When the Railway Workers Filmed Their Strike During the strike movement of November-December 1995. four railway workers with video cameras filmed the atmosphere, the demonstrations and the different militant actions. At the beginning, their intention was simply to preserve the memory of the historical events. However, viewing these documents reveals that the films are elaborations of social imagination nourished by the workers 'collective memory. By filming non-work, the strikers were attempted to show and, especially, defend their profession.
